Hamilton Public Library—
Books to read after
Harry Potter
ALL BOOKS LISTED ARE LOCATED IN JUVENILE FICTION
Moongobble and Me (series) by Coville, Bruce
Life in Pigbone is boring until an magician & his talking toad come to town & ask for help to slay the Dragon.
Spiderwick Chronicles (series) by DeTerlizzi, Tony
When the Grace children stay at their Great Aunt’s house, they discover a field guide to fairies & begin to have some unusual
experiences.
Book of the Karmidee (series) Haptie, Charlotte
Otto comes to the rescue when he discovers that his family & city are the last remnants of an ancient world .
Secret of Platform 13 by Ibbotson, Eva
A young hag joins a wizard, a fey, & an ogre on their mission through a magical tunnel to rescue the King & Queen's son.
The Keepers (series) by Koller, Jackie French
A young Witch who has just reached the age of Magic decides to take on the difficult job of apprentice.
Website of the Cracked Cookies by Kimmel, Eric
While trying to play the games at a Website, Jess & her friend are sucked into a cyber world filled with characters from fairy tales, controlled by the evil Granny Goose.
The Fledgling by Langton, Jane
Georgie's hope to be able to fly is fulfilled when she is befriended by a goose.
Rufus and Magic Run Amok by Levinson, Marilyn
When Rufus discovers that he has magical powers he learns that being a wizard is not what he expected.
The Blood-&-Thunder Adventure on Hurricane Peak by Mahy,Margaret
Relates the tangled events that lead the students of the School on Hurricane Peak to foil Sir Quincey & to solve mysteries.
Children of The Red King (series) by Nimmo,Jenny
Charlie Bone's life undergoes a change when he discovers that he can hear people talking in photographs.
The Amazing Maurice and His
Educated Rodents by Pratchett, Terry
A talking cat, rats, & a boy
cooperate in a scam until they are confronted by a rat king.
Chronicles of Rin (series) by Rodda, Emily
Because only he can read the
magical map, Rowan joins villagers who climb a mountain & restore their water supply, as fears & horrors threaten to drive them back.
Septimus Heap (series) by Sage, Angie
Jenna is whisked from home & carried toward safety by Wizards, pursued by those who killed her mother years earlier.
The Circus Lunicus by Singer, Marilyn
Solly's stepmother forbids him to go to the Circus Lunicus, but gives him an inflatable lizard that turns into his fairy godmother.
